Why describe-serverless-caches needs a policy

The tool appears to retrieve information about serverless caches in AWS Managed Prometheus. The 'describe' pattern is standard AWS API nomenclature for read-only queries that return resource details. Despite the empty description reducing confidence slightly, the name strongly indicates a non-destructive information retrieval operation with minimal blast radius if misused by an AI agent.

From the tool's definition Tool name 'describe-serverless-caches' uses the 'describe' verb, which conventionally retrieves or queries infrastructure metadata without modification. No description provided to contradict this.

Can I rate-limit describe-serverless-caches? +

Yes. Add a rate_limit block to the describe-serverless-caches rule in your PolicyLayer policy. For example, setting max: 10 and window: 60 limits the tool to 10 calls per minute. Rate limits are tracked per agent session and reset automatically.

How do I block describe-serverless-caches completely? +

Set action: deny in the PolicyLayer policy for describe-serverless-caches. The AI agent will receive a policy violation error and cannot call the tool. You can also include a reason field to explain why the tool is blocked.
